August Strindberg’s Miss Julie
concerns the eponymous young aristocrat, whose perverse nature has already driven her fiancé to break off their engagement. During the course of a Midsummer’s Eve, she pursues and effectively seduces her father’s valet, Jean (Paul Casali), consequently breaking his engagement to Christine, the cook (Maureen Van Trease). Featuring two dance interludes, this now classic drama, one of the first to infuse naturalism and complex character psychology into the theatre, remains one of the most potent and influential plays of the last 120 years.
